Choosing the right cat treats is important to ensure their dental health. These treats help maintain clean teeth and contribute to your feline friend’s overall well-being.

Here are some key factors to consider when selecting cat dental treats:

  • Texture and Effectiveness: Look for treats with a crunchy texture. This will help scrape away plaque and tartar buildup from your cat’s teeth.
  • Flavor Variety: Cats have their own taste preferences. Opt for treats that come in flavors like chicken, salmon, and seafood to keep your cat interested.
  • Nutritional Value: Ensure the treats are nutritionally complete, especially if they’re to be a regular part of your cat’s diet.
  • Natural Ingredients: Consider treats with natural ingredients and fewer artificial additives for a healthier choice.
  • Age Suitability: Choose treats appropriate for your cat’s life stage, from kitten to senior.
  • Special Dental Benefits: Some treats offer additional benefits like gum health support.

The Bottom Line

Whether you’re looking for a treat that tackles tartar, freshens breath, or simply provides a tasty snack, there’s something here for every cat. While these treats are beneficial, they should act as a supplement to regular cat chow and dental care practices.
